你查询的IP:[124.220.52.63]  地理位置:中国–上海–上海

最新查询123.100.65.167 203.89.22.190 124.47.57.90 210.12.102.0 122.184.64.39 119.41.190.96 61.128.238.10 124.224.41.100 116.16.165.105 124.220.52.63 202.173.8.144 61.29.128.217 203.176.168.101 119.3.73.215 211.136.141.224 118.24.12.60 117.53.48.163 119.59.128.181 125.58.128.78 210.79.224.44 203.191.64.91 202.149.224.190 61.236.201.85 203.100.80.210 125.96.192.136 124.28.192.166 122.102.59.164 210.79.224.141 122.136.82.144 202.170.216.59 118.84.89.140